Обзор компонентов в DO Qualification Kit

Чтобы получить доступ к программным продуктам верификации, откройте Менеджера артефактов и перейдите к папке продукта.

DO Qualification Kit предоставляет программные продукты и инструменты, которые помогают в проверке MathWorks® продукты, которые можно использовать для проверки программного и оборудования для проектов на основе DO-178C, DO-278A, DO-254 и связанных с ними дополнений.

DO Qualification Kit предоставляет следующие типы программных продуктов инструментов:

Дополнительные компоненты в DO Qualification Kit позволяют:

Примечание

Ни податливости с применимым стандартом безопасности, ни сертификация к нему не гарантируют безопасность программного обеспечения или фактора системы. Однако применимый стандарт безопасности может считаться современными или общепринятыми правилами технологии (GART) для разработки систем, связанных с безопасностью в вашей отрасли. Сертификация может использоваться в качестве доказательства того, что в процессе разработки системы применялись современные процедуры.

The rights.txt В файле описывается допустимое использование продукта DO Qualification Kit. Найти файл можно по адресу matlabroot/ toolbox/qualkits/do.

План квалификации инструмента (TQP)

A PDF и редактируемое .docx программный продукт, определяющий факторы сертификации и жизненного цикла (ссылка DO-330 раздел 10.1.2).

Этот План квалификации инструмента предоставляет следующую информацию:

  • Введение

  • Заголовок и версия Инструмента оперативных требований (TOR)

  • Сертификационные факторы - базис для квалификации инструмента и целей, для которых вы ищете сертификационный кредит

  • Жизненный цикл разработки инструмента - планирование, документы потребности и деятельность, документы верификации и деятельность

  • Данные жизненного цикла инструмента - отображение документов приложения с DO-178C жизненным циклом процесса

  • Проверка

Требования к эксплуатации инструмента (TOR)

A PDF и редактируемое .docx файл, определяющий требования к инструменту (ссылка DO-330 раздел 10.3.1).

Документ Tool Operation Requirements содержит следующую информацию:

  • Введение

  • Эксплуатационные требования - описание функциональности инструмента и его использования

  • Информация об установке

  • Операционное окружение

Оперативные требования к инструментам TQL-4

Для использования в процессе DO-330 квалификации инструмента для инструментов TQL-4 TOR определяет требования высокого уровня (HLR).

Инструменты TQL-4 MathWorks включают Polyspace® Code Prover™ и Polyspace Code Prover Server™.

Требования к инструменту (TR)

A PDF и редактируемое .docx файл, определяющий требования к инструменту (ссылка DO-330 раздел 10.2.1).

Этот документ, предназначенный для использования в процессе DO-330 квалификации инструмента для инструментов TQL-4, определяет две категории требований:

  • Требования к инструменту (OR), большинство из которых являются независимыми от языка программирования, такие как входы инструмента, выходы и требования к эффективности

  • Требования к языку (LSR), включая семантические требования

Инструменты MathWorks TQL-4 включают Polyspace Code Prover и Polyspace Code Prover Server.

Процедура тестирования и тесты (TCP)

Тесты и процедуры, используемые для поддержки верификации инструмента (ссылка DO-330 разделы 10.3.3 и 10.3.4). В документе «Тесты и процедуры» содержится следующая информация:

  • Введение

  • Описание тестов и процедур

  • Матрица трассируемости между операционными требованиями и тестами и процедурами

  • Порядок выполнения тестов и процедур

Подробная процедура тестирования для каждого инструмента задана в соответствующем артефакте «Выполнение квалификационных тестов и просмотр результатов тестирования» для < Product > (qualitdo_<product>_run.mlx). Используйте этот программный продукт для выполнения тестов и процедуры в установленной и сконфигурированном окружении для каждого продукта.

План программных аспектов сертификации (PSAC) и план аппаратных аспектов сертификации (PHAC) шаблон

DO Qualification Kit предоставляет PDF и редактируемые .docx версия шаблона «План программных аспектов сертификации» (PSAC), который можно использовать при проверке проекта. PSAC предоставляет плановые данные, определенные в DO-178C, раздел 11.1.

При проверке вашего проекта на DO-254 необходимо предоставить План по Оборудованию аспектам сертификации (PHAC).

Модель ПО стандартный (SWMS) шаблон

DO Qualification Kit предоставляет PDF и редактируемые .docx версия шаблона Модели ПО Standard (SWMS), который можно использовать при проверке проекта. SWMS является частью плана разработки программного обеспечения (SDP). Как задано в DO-331 MB.11.23, SWMS определяет методы моделирования для каждого типа модели.

Примечание

Не применяется для DO-254.

Отчет об установке инструмента

DO Qualification Kit предоставляет PDF и редактируемые .docx версия шаблона отчета об установке инструментов, который можно использовать при проверке проекта. Как указано в DO-330, раздел 10.3.2, этот отчет можно использовать для документирования информации, связанной с установкой инструмента, такого окружения, версии, внешних компонентов и руководств пользователя.

Рабочий процесс модельно-ориентированного проектирования (DO-178C и DO-254)

Жизненный цикл DO-178C программного обеспечения и DO-254 жизненные циклы состоят из целей, которые должны быть достигнуты для каждого из этапов жизненного цикла. Эти PDF результирующие цели и рекомендации для достижения целей с помощью Модельно-ориентированного проектирования процесса:

  • Рабочий процесс DO Qualification Kit модельно-ориентированное проектирование для DO-178C

  • Рабочий процесс DO Qualification Kit модельно-ориентированное проектирование для DO-254